Newmont Corporation Africa announced in the third quarter of 2023 that its Ghana operations (Ahafo South and Akyem mines) paid GH¢810.70million in taxes, royalties, levies and carried interest to government. These payments were made through the Ghana Revenue Authority, Forestry Commission and Ministry of Finance.
